How Reliable is the Suzuki Ignis?

Based on 536,876 MOT tests across 40,815 vehicles.

76.0%
Pass Rate
4,630
Miles/Year
26
Year Lifespan
40,815
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Brake pipe excessively corroded 14,088
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 13,981
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 9,823
Exhaust system not adequately supported 7,455
brake binding 7,389

SUI 7662 is a 2003 Suzuki Ignis in Red with a 1,328c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.9%.

Across all 2003 Suzuki Ignis models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.1% with a typical mileage of 58,368 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Suzuki Ignis f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 14,088 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SUI 7662,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Suzuki Ignis typ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 23 years old, this Suzuki Ignis is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
